Bringing the world together
Young diplomats from all over the world, since 2008, gather in Montenegro to attend the Summer School for Young Diplomats “Gavro Vuković“ organized by the Diplomatic Academy of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Montenegro.
The Summer School lay a particular emphasis on the role and significance of diplomacy in maintaining the international peace and security, overcoming crises and developing new models of economic, political and security cooperation in international arena. It is envisaged as centre of excellence for networking and sharing best practice in modern diplomacy, valuing learning, creativity and innovation.
The Summer school also provides an opportunity for young diplomats to get acquainted with the history, culture, as well as foreign policy priorities of the participating countries, and establish through learning, exchange of views and socializing, mutual rapport and the basis for future cooperation.
The first Summer School for Young Diplomats held in 2008 was among the few international fora at the time where the representatives of all Balkan countries could meet, exchange ideas and build mutual relations. Today, we are proud to have participants from all over the world, as well as prominent academics, ambassadors, politicians and state leaders attending the school.
Tribute to Gavro Vukovic
The Summer School pays tribute to the history and tradition as it bears the name of Duke Gavro Vuković. Duke Gavro Vuković was the Foreign Minister of the Principality of Montenegro from October 1899 to December 1905. Duke Gavro Vuković is one of the most significant political figures in modern history of Montenegro.
